RTO Lawyers in Melbourne

Registered Training Organisations operate in a heavily regulated environment. Compliance with the Standards for RTOs, oversight by the Australian Skills Quality Authority (ASQA), and the range of contractual, employment, and intellectual property issues that arise in running a training business all require careful legal management.

Whether you are establishing a new RTO, managing an existing one, or responding to a regulatory investigation, experienced legal advice helps you navigate the requirements and protect your organisation.

At Velocity Legal, our RTO lawyers in Melbourne act for organisations in the Vocational Education and Training (VET) sector, including established RTOs and organisations seeking registration. We advise on the full range of legal issues that arise in this sector:

  1. Registration and compliance: The process of becoming a registered RTO involves demonstrating compliance with the Standards for RTOs across a range of areas, including governance, training and assessment, and student management. Our RTO lawyers advise on the regulatory requirements, assist with policy and procedural documentation, and help organisations understand their ongoing obligations once registered.
  2. ASQA investigations and regulatory action: If your RTO receives a complaint, audit, or investigation notice from ASQA, early legal advice is important. Regulatory action can result in sanctions, conditions on registration, or deregistration, and the way you respond matters. We provide RTO advice on rights and obligations in the context of ASQA investigations and assist with preparing responses and representations.
  3. Policies and documentation: RTOs are required to maintain a range of policies and procedures covering student fees, refunds, complaints, and assessment practices. We draft and review these documents to ensure they meet regulatory requirements and are clearly drafted to reduce the risk of disputes with students or regulators.
  4. Contracts: RTOs regularly enter into agreements with trainers, assessors, third-party providers, and other partners. We draft and review these contracts to ensure the organisation's interests are protected, obligations are clearly documented, and arrangements comply with applicable regulatory requirements.
  5. Intellectual property: Course content, training materials, and branding represent significant value for many RTOs. We advise on protecting IP rights through trade mark registration and contractual arrangements, and assist in resolving disputes where IP rights have been infringed or ownership is contested.
  6. Dispute resolution: Disputes can arise with students, staff, business partners, and regulators. We provide RTO advice on rights and obligations and assist with resolving disputes through negotiation, mediation, or formal proceedings where required.
  7. Privacy and data protection: RTOs hold significant volumes of sensitive student and employee data. We advise on obligations under the Privacy Act 1988 (Cth) and applicable state privacy laws, draft privacy policies and confidentiality agreements, and assist with managing data protection risks.

Frequently Asked Questions
What kinds of legal matters can affect RTOs?
+
RTOs can be affected by a range of legal and regulatory issues, including compliance concerns, governance questions, contractual disputes, and regulatory engagement with ASQA. These matters can impact operations, funding arrangements, and longer-term planning if not addressed carefully.
How can legal support help an RTO respond to regulatory issues?
+
Legal support can help bring structure and clarity when responding to audits, information requests, or regulatory action. This includes understanding the nature of the issue, assessing available options, and supporting clear and considered responses that align with regulatory obligations.
What should an RTO do if it receives a notice or request from ASQA?
+
It is important to understand the scope of the request and the timeframe for responding before taking action. Early legal advice can help clarify what is being asked, how to respond appropriately, and how the response may affect ongoing compliance or regulatory engagement.
Do issues involving ASQA always lead to formal proceedings?
+
No. Many regulatory matters can be resolved through timely and constructive engagement with ASQA. In some situations, formal review or appeal processes may be available, but early advice can often help clarify whether further steps are necessary.
When do RTOs typically seek legal support?
+
RTOs often seek legal support when issues arise that affect compliance, operations, funding, or key relationships. This may include regulatory correspondence from ASQA, disputes with partners or suppliers, or uncertainty around contractual or governance arrangements. Gaining clarity early can help manage risk and support informed decision-making.
